Pirates
Show Off Singing Skills
Independence, KS-
The Independence Pirates added some holiday flavor to campus and within the
community with some Christmas caroling. The Pirates sang songs to
administrators, teachers, and students at various spots on campus and made a few
trips around town to share some holiday cheer. The event was very exciting
and worthwhile for the Pirates! Point Guard Antonio Hanson continued to
showcase his leadership abilities by organizing and conducting the Pirate
Singing Choir song lists. Sophomore James Bush was a delight to see as he
showcased his dancing skills during the festivities. To top off the
evening were solo spot appearances by sophomore TJ Stukes in Rudolph the Red
Nosed Reindeer and freshman Jaron Egbe in Silent Night. Make sure you come
